How did Group F teams qualify for World Cup 2026?
Netherlands qualified for World Cup 2026 through UEFA qualifying. Japan qualified for World Cup 2026 through Asian qualifying. Sweden qualified for World Cup 2026 through UEFA qualifying. Tunisia qualified for World Cup 2026 through African qualifying.
How do teams qualify from Group F?
The top two teams qualify automatically. A third place team can also advance if it ranks among the eight best third place teams across all groups.
